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2006
    Messaggi
    280

    [php/mysql] query strana..

    Salve a tutti.. ho problemi a fare una query dove il nome delle colonne è rappresentato da cifre..

    questo è l'errore...
    You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'100 = 1 WHERE 'userID' = 34' at line 1

    mentre la query che faccio è la seguente
    $insertSQL = sprintf("UPDATE tbl_user_research SET $levv = $lev WHERE 'userID' = $le");

    dove $levv = 100, $lev = 1, e $le = 34...
    grazie anticipatamente...

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    non è che sia una grande idea usare dei numeri come nomi dei campi.
    prova coi backtick ` (alt+96)

    UPDATE tbl_user_research SET `$levv` ...

    edit. non l'avevo visto
    WHERE userID vuole senza apici

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.